FELA Lawsuits

Railroad companies are known for exposure to carcinogens like as asbestos, diesel exhaust and lead. Unfortunately this puts former railroad workers at an increased risk of developing serious occupational illnesses like mesothelioma and lung cancer. Fortunately, these individuals have the right to sue to get compensation for their losses and injuries. The Federal Employers Liability (FELA) Act allows these employees to sue employers under an legal framework that is different from traditional workers compensation programs.

In contrast to the workers' compensation laws, FELA requires employees to prove that the negligence of their employer contributed to their injury or illness. If an employee can prove that the negligence of a railroad company contributed to their injury, they are entitled to damages for their losses. This includes a claim to pay back lost wages, medical costs and pain and discomfort.

Railroad companies typically employ sophisticated and abrasive litigation strategies to defend these claims. They can include arguments that the ill former worker is unable to identify an individual instance of unhealthful exposure to toxic substances and can't name a manufacturer of equipment or parts which contained harmful chemicals and toxic substances. A FELA attorney with experience in railroad injuries claims will be able to contest these defenses. They can also find evidence of negligence by the railroad from a variety of sources, including third parties.

Lawsuits for wrongful death

In the event that a person has died due to another's negligence, the family of the deceased may file a wrongful death lawsuit. This type of claim seeks to compensate the loss of income suffered by the person who died, loss of companionship and love and other personal suffering. It also compensates surviving family members for their losses and costs that will continue to be incurred into the future. A wrongful-death lawsuit can be brought by the victim who died's spouse or children, siblings parents, nieces, nephews or anyone else who was financially dependent on them at the time of the accident.

In a recent wrongful death action, a widow sued BNSF over the death of her husband at the railroad crossing in Pontotoc County. The widow claimed that BNSF was not able to provide sufficient warnings. She claimed that the crossing was not equipped with automated gates and that the lights that flashed did not provide reliable warnings that a train was about to arrive. BNSF filed pretrial motions arguing that federal law preempted widow's claims. The court denied BNSF’s motions.
